K. Lakkappa (Praja Socialist Party) won the Tumkur Lok Sabha seat in 1967.

The margin was 261 votes (0.10%%).

The voter turnout in Tumkur for the 1967 Lok Sabha election was 63.20%%.

4 candidates contested from Tumkur constituency in the 1967 Lok Sabha election.

Tumkur is a Lok Sabha constituency in Karnataka.
